Video is the fastest growing sector on the internet. Google, Facebook, and Instagram give priority to video. With 76% of marketers reporting that video has helped increase their sales, its impact can’t be ignored. Video holds a ton of potential for interaction, engagement, and shares.
Webinar attendees will come away with a clear plan and actionable steps to develop video content.
Topics Include:
- What is your online video strategy?
- Content: What kinds of videos can you be making?
- Basic equipment needs
- Basic shooting tips: interviews, on-camera tips, lighting, sound
- Shooting B-roll
- Organizing your story – order, how to begin, how to end, how to hold your viewer’s attention, adding impact, emotion
- Editing - software recommendations, music, stock footage
- Marketing your video!
